Yeah, but the writers' storyline plans are exactly why I think he won't be back this season. There's a direct and deliberate throughline from Barry freeing Thawne at the end of "Flashpoint" to Thawne showing up as the big bad in Legends. I believe it was confirmed by the producers that these were intended to be the same incarnation of Thawne (although that's confusing continuity-wise, because he remembered being Wells even though Barry took him from a time before that happened). Because the two shows coordinated their uses of Thawne, I really don't think The Flash's producers intend to bring back Thawne so soon after the conclusion of his arc in Legends, because that would undermine that conclusion. If he does come back, it won't be until a later season.
